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Galera estou usando o seguinte codigo:
if dmod.qryQuestions.RecordCount > 0 then
Begin
Campo:= Column.Fieldname;
with dmod.qryQuestions do
Begin
close;
Sql.Clear;
SQL.Add('select * from tabela order by ' + Campo +' ASC');
open;
End;
End;Alguém sabe o que fazer? não quero transformar o campo para string.
Valeu!
:D
>
Não tem nada a ver ser number ou string para ordenar.
Qual é a mensagem de erro?
Tem razão, não tem mesmo nada a ver! Eu já consegui resolver! Simplesmente troquei o nome do campo de "level" para "lv". Provavelmente ele entenda "level" como alguma palavra reservada, sei lá... sei que deu certo!
Obrigado pela atenção!
Não tem nada a ver ser number ou string para ordenar.
Qual é a mensagem de erro?